History of the Republic of Ireland Wikipedia

History of the Republic of Ireland Wikipedia

On 18 April 1949 the Republic of Ireland Act 1948, which had been enacted by the Oireachtas, came into force. That legislation described Ireland as the Republic of Ireland but did not change the country's name. The international and diplomatic functions previously vested in or exercised by the king were now vested in the President of Ireland

Buying Property in Ireland How To Buy a House in Ireland

Buying Property in Ireland How To Buy a House in Ireland

The conveyancing of the property usually takes 6 to 8 weeks. Stamp duty should be paid now, and then the sale of property is registered at the Land Registry Office or at the Registry of Deeds. Depending on the title to the property this can take up to another six months.

Could You Qualify for Dual Citizenship in Ireland? Find

Could You Qualify for Dual Citizenship in Ireland? Find

Qualifying for Dual Citizenship in Ireland. The Irish Nationality and Citizenship Acts (of 1956, 1986, 1994, 2001 and 2004) set forth laws governing citizenship in Ireland. The 1956 act allowed citizenship by descent for persons who were born outside of Ireland, but descend from Irish citizens.
